i have recently bought a 2 channel fusion amp to power my 6.5 inch alpine slipts.

the amp and speakers are all hooked up correctly however when i turn the key to radio the headunit turns on fine and the rear speakers work fine (not amped) but the amp goes straight into protect. Then i found if i leave the power supplied to it and simply remove the power or remote wire and reconnet with the head unit still operating it works fine. One of my mates said something about when the key is turned the amp receives power from before the headunit. does anyone know if there is some sort of delay or anything to fix this problem or will i just have to put a switch in????

something is wired up wrong,that is the only thing that can cause it to go strait into protect...unless you were just unlucky and got a dud from new.

DO NOT remove the power leads to the amp while its on.never do it...ever.

try these and get back to me.

unplug all the speakers you have pluged into the amp including RCA leads (do not let the RCA leads touch anything while unpluged) but leave it hooked up to power and the remote turn on lead,now turn on your head unit and see what the amp does.it the amp powers on fine and doesnt go into protect then it is an issue with your wiring or RCA leads somewhere.

if it does power on fine turn it off again and plug the RCA leads back in and turn it on again. if it goes into protect this time then its an issue with your RCA leads so remove and fine the problem with them.

if it doesnt go into protect then its a fairly safe bet to say its a problem in your wiring to your front speakers somewhere so go over and check all of that again.

    • The ABS and/or TCS being missing/broken will not cause the engine to misbehave. It just casues CEL to come on and annoy you. The CEL is useless if it is always on, so you have to do the things you have to do to get rid of it, so it can be useful. Being a Stag ECU, then yes, it will not expect TCS to be present. But it will expect ABS to be present and working. You will need to either make the ABS CU talk to the ECU (don't ask me what that will take on an NA R34), and make sure the hardware is working....or, you just need to blank it out in Nistune. Do not persist with the stock ECU. You will just have problems. Gte it Nistuned. Start from there. DO YOU HAVE A BOOST SENSOR? The ECU's boost sensor that it. It is connected to the loom at the rear of the coil cover. Usually rides on the firewall on an R34, but is usually bolted down to a bracket along with all the other crap at the back of the coil cover when a Neo is dropped into another car. If you do not have it, the ECU will shit the bed. So, do you have one?
